Ultrafast X-Ray Diffraction (UXRD)

A pump-and-probe measurement technique that uses very short X-ray pulses to follow rapid changes in a material's crystal structure. Researchers can infer strain, phase changes and heat movement by tracking how the material's diffraction pattern evolves after excitation.
